About CloudLinux

CloudLinux operates a Linux operating system and security platform designed for hosting providers managing large numbers of shared accounts and datacenters selling servers to enterprise and SMB customers. The platform emphasizes resource isolation, density optimization, and security hardening in multi-tenant environments. Core products include KernelCare (live kernel patching), Imunify360 (threat detection and response), and OpenNebula-based cluster management. The company is headquartered in Estero, Florida and operates a distributed engineering organization across Europe, Eastern Europe, Latin America, and Central Asia.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is CloudLinux OS used for?

CloudLinux OS is optimized for hosting providers managing shared hosting accounts and datacenters selling servers to enterprise/SMB customers. It delivers resource isolation, multi-tenant security, and higher server density compared to standard Linux distributions.

What security products does CloudLinux offer?

CloudLinux operates Imunify360 (server security platform with threat detection and malware analysis), KernelCare (live kernel patching without reboots), and internal threat hunting/intelligence infrastructure. Current projects focus on AI-driven threat analysis and abuse prevention.
